Bitcoin Hits ATH, ETF Inflows Surge, Trump Demands Big Rate Cut

Bitcoin surged to a brand new all-time excessive above $112k, buoyed by file inflows into spot Bitcoin ETFs and renewed political strain on the Fed for decrease charges from US President Donald Trump.

The BTC worth has since pared positive factors to commerce at $111,209.14 as of two:21 a.m., nonetheless 2% up prior to now 24 hours. 

Internet every day inflows for spot Bitcoin ETFs (exchange-traded funds) reached $215.7 million yesterday, pushing cumulative internet inflows above $50 billion, in keeping with knowledge from Farside Buyers.

The robust demand for spot Bitcoin ETFs “seems to be forcing underpositioned merchants again into the market,” mentioned 10x Analysis founder Markus Thielen in a word to purchasers yesterday

Trump Pressures Fed For Big Charge Lower

“Our Fed Charge is AT LEAST 3 Factors too excessive,” Trump wrote on Reality Social, as he renewed criticism of Fed Chair Jerome Powell. “Too Late is costing the US 360 Billion {Dollars} a Level, PER YEAR, in refinancing prices… LOWER THE RATE. No Inflation, COMPANIES POURING INTO AMERICA. ‘The most popular Nation within the World!’ LOWER THE RATE.”

Thielen mentioned political strain from Trump on Powell is the primary driving pressure for the “sharp surge in Bitcoin ETF inflows since late April.” 

Powell has resisted requires charge hikes, and up to date Fed minutes present a divided outlook—some officers see a charge minimize coming this month, whereas others argue reductions this yr can be untimely.
